Description

Ariel Cottage is a cottage that possibly dates from the early 19th century. It is timber-framed and plastered, topped with a slated roof. The building has two storeys, featuring a central 20th-century boarded door flanked by two windows with glazing bars. There is also a first-floor window that is top-hung and has glazing bars. This cottage is included for its group value.
